Is there anything one can do to use Community Walk on a secure basis.
After 10 years of happy use of Community Walk, a sub-group of my users is very worried that the useful addresses and telephone numbers displayed on Community Walk will be used for evil purposes.

We are still investigating this, but the information posted on CommunityWalk won't be affected by making the site more secure. Secure websites protect the transmission of information like credit card numbers, they don't affect information that can be freely viewed on a website, such as the information on a CommunityWalk map.
